#include "foo.h"
#include <iostream>
using namespace std;

int Foo::foo_count = 0;

	Foo::Foo(int ival, float fval): i(ival), f(fval){
	
		if((++foo_count) == 1)
		  cout<<"There is "<<foo_count<<" foo object."<<endl;
		 else
		 	cout<<"There are "<<foo_count<<" foo objects."<<endl;
	}
	
   Foo::Foo(Foo& f_object){
    	i = f_object.i;
    	f = f_object.f;
    	
    	if((++foo_count) == 1)
		  cout<<"There is "<<foo_count<<" foo object."<<endl;
		 else
		 	cout<<"There are "<<foo_count<<" foo objects."<<endl;
    }
    
    Foo& Foo::operator=(Foo& rhs){
        i = rhs.i;
        f = rhs.f;
        return *this;
    }
    
    Foo::~Foo(){
      if((--foo_count) == 1)
		  cout<<"There is "<<foo_count<<" foo object."<<endl;
		 else
		 	cout<<"There are "<<foo_count<<" foo objects."<<endl;
    }
    
    void Foo::printAttributes(){
       printI();
       printF();
    }
    
    void Foo::setI(int ival){
       i = ival;
    }
    
    void Foo::setF(float fval){
       f = fval;
    }
    
    void Foo::incrementF(){
       f += 1.0;
    }
    void Foo::incrementF(float increment_value){
       f += increment_value;
    }
    void Foo::incrementI(){
       ++i;
    }
    
    void Foo::incrementI(int increment_value){
       i += increment_value;
    }
    
    void Foo::printI(){
    	cout<<"The value of i = "<<i<<endl;
    }
    
    void Foo::printF(){
        cout<<"The value of f = "<<f<<endl;
    }
